A hot bath would be one of the best ways to soothe the knots

from the shoulders to the feet. But, for more calming and

relaxing bath, you could add milk and lemon juice to achieve

silky smooth skin after. Or, you could give your skin the

vitamins it needs without actually taking tablets or syrups

orally. Instead of swallowing the vitamin E capsules, just poke

them with a pin and squeeze out the oil to the tub along with

regular sea salt and drops of your favorite essence oils for an

invigorating soak. Complete the setting by lighting some candles

or lamps with your favorite aromatherapy oils. Once inside the

tub, you might forget that you are in an expensive spa instead

of just in your own bathroom.

After having dealt with your hair, you need to pay attention to

your body by giving it a good, relaxing soak in the tub for a

peaceful rest. If not, experience a through exfoliation by

giving your body a scrub in the shower. A combination of finely

ground oatmeal and almond oil can leave your skin refreshed. If

your skin hates summer, worry no more. Exfoliating with a

combination of sea salt and olive oil would surely make your

skin be friendly with summer.

Don't forget your feet! It has suffered so much for the whole

day having to carry you from one place to another. Give it a

treat! Give your feet a deodorizing bath with Epsom salts, white

vinegar and warm water. Then exfoliate it with a mixture of

strawberries, olive oil, kosher salt and finely chopped almonds.

For smooth and soft feet overnight, smear on a mixture of

banana, honey, lemon juice and natural margarine. Wear thick

socks to bed and rinse the next day. Follow with a foot

deodorizing powder made from baking powder and drops of your

favorite essential oils. Your feet will love you.



And after doing everything, your hands need the last attention.

Make sure that you have done the last of your chores so that

your hands could get the treat they deserve. A hot oil hand

treatment could leave your hands feeling soft and gentle. Heat

olive oil in a dish and soak fingers to soften cuticles and

strengthen nails. Combine cold cream, honey and slivered almonds

to make a scrub then leave on for 10 minutes. Wrap hands in hot

hand towels tightly for 10 minutes. Remove the rinse and apply

leftover olive oil. Wrap hand again in toweling or inexpensive

cotton hand gloves. Then put plastic over gloves and seal with

rubber bands and let stay for 10 minutes. You'll feel the

moisture as it creates a terrarium effect.

In preparing food, it is not necessary to eat tasteless food.

Cut the calories and fats but not the taste. Cut the meat and

add more vegetables if you're preparing a meat and vegetable

dish. It is better to have fruits for snacks rather than sweets

and pastries. Avoid beverages such as sodas and have water

instead.
